Lady Titans earn substate title berth

Defense ruled Thursday night in the Class 1A, Division II substate tournament.
Southern Coffey County High’s girls were especially stingy, allowing only 11 points in the first half against Crest High.
The Lady Titans were able to overcome a cold shooting night to fend off Crest 37-28.
The victory lifts Southern Coffey County (9-13) into today’s substate championship against Elk Valley. The Lions edged past Chetopa 46-43. The championship game will tip off at 6 p.m. in the Allen Community College gymnasium.
“The girls played hard throughout the game,” Lady Titan coach Jeff True said. “We were solid on defense.”
Southern Coffey County led 10-8 after one quarter before pulling out to a 19-11 second-quarter lead. The margin grew to 31-19 after three periods.
Kurston Gilliland drained a 3-pointer for Crest in the fourth quarter to lead to a nine-point outburst, while SCC connected on only one field goal and 4 of 10 free throws.
It was only enough to pull Crest to within nine when the buzzer sounded.
Sarah Webb paced the victors with 12 points and 14 rebounds. Martyna Hegwald followed with eight points, while Breanna Isch scored six and Kalyn Deal five.
Chenae Newkirk had five steals.
Brytton Strickler scored eight to lead the Lady Lancers. Gilliland followed with seven. Emmalee Seabolt scored five.
True noted SCC connected on only 19 percent (11 of 57) field goals.
“We need to do a better job” against Elk Valley, he said.
